The NFL playoffs have not disappointed thus far, giving Liz Loza and Matt Harmon a lot to discuss on the latest fantasy football podcast!
Kicking off the weekend, Kyle Shanahan, Robert Saleh and the San Francisco 49ers put on a show on both sides of the ball, completely dominating the Minnesota Vikings. Particularly impressive was the re-emergence of Tevin Coleman in the SF backfield. As always, the 49ers RB situation is hard to parse from a fantasy angle, but it demands your attention. (0:35)
In an immense upset, Ryan Tannehill, Derrick Henry, and the Tennessee Titans continued their magic to knock off the Baltimore Ravens IN Baltimore one week after taking out Tom Brady and the Patriots IN New England. Derrick Henry, in particular, has been unreal in these playoffs, running for over 180 yards in consecutive weeks. Liz and Matt discuss whether the behemoth runner will be worth a top-five fantasy draft pick next season. (8:40).
The Texans-Chiefs game was absolutely nuts. The Texans were up 24-0 at one point in the game, yet lost 51-31 to quarterback-god, Patrick Mahomes, and the Chiefs. Sorry, Bill O'Brien and the Texans, but our hosts are at a loss on how to stop this team. (20:25)
Wrapping up Sunday's games, the Packers advanced to the NFC Championship on the backs of a great Aaron Rodgers performance and a greater Davante Adams performance. Pretty impressive considering the rest of the Green Bay WRs are Allen Lazard and a bucket of spare car parts. (25:50)
Elsewhere in the NFL, Kevin Stefanski was hired by the Cleveland Browns to be their new head coach, right after the 49ers shut down the Vikings offense (33:50). On the other side of the spectrum, the Broncos fired Rich Scangarello and replaced him with Pat Shurmur as offensive coordinator (39:10) and the Jaguars parted ways with John DeFilippo (43:35). Liz and Matt discuss these moves and what they mean for fantasy.
Finally, Liz and Matt pick this weekend's two conference championship games against the spread in Titans/Chiefs and Packers/49ers. (50:15)
